Brenda Strong - Biography Summary


Brenda Lee Strong (born March 25, 1960 or 1961) is an American actress. She began her career in television, including appearances in Twin Peaks, Party of Five, Seinfeld, and Sports Night; she was regular cast member in the sitcoms Scorch (1992), and The Help (2004).

Strong had supporting roles in a number of films, including Starship Troopers (1997), Black Dog (1998), The Deep End of the Ocean (1999), Starship Troopers 2: Hero of the Federation (2004) and The Work and the Glory (2004). She is best known for her role as Mary Alice Young in the ABC television comedy-drama series, Desperate Housewives (2004–2012), for which she was nominated for two Emmy Awards. Strong later starred as Ann Ewing in the TNT prime time soap opera, Dallas (2012–2014). In 2016, she undertook a recurring role as Lillian Luthor on Supergirl. Strong appeared as a recurring character in the second season of the Netflix Original 13 Reasons Why, as Nora Walker, Bryce's mother.
